Identifying the Right AI Vendor for Your Needs

In today's rapidly evolving technological landscape, businesses across domains are implementing artificial intelligence (AI) to gain a competitive edge. However, with a vast and expanding market of AI vendors available, selecting the right partner for your specific requirements can be a difficult process. A thorough evaluation of potential vendors is essential to ensure a successful integration of AI solutions within your organization.

Begin by a clear definition of your business objectives and the specific problems you aim to address with AI.

Next, explore different AI vendors and their offerings. Give weight to factors such as the vendor's experience in your industry, the robustness of their AI platform, and their performance with similar projects.

When filtering potential vendors, conduct in-depth meetings to gather detailed information about their processes.

It's crucial to assess the vendor's communication, their commitment to support after deployment, and their structure model.

Building Robust AI Governance: Training and Best Practices

Robust AI governance requires a mixture of stringent training methodologies and best practices. Developers and researchers must prioritize transparency in algorithmic design, ensuring that AI systems are explainable. Regular audits are vital to pinpoint potential biases and address their impact. A strong emphasis on principled considerations should infuse every stage of AI development, from data acquisition to model deployment.
